While providing an analysis of Ottoman-Turkish constitutional
developments since the first constitution of 1876, this book
focuses on the present constitutional system of Turkey based on the
Constitution of 1982. This Constitution, a product of the military
regime of 1980-1983, strongly reflects the authoritarian, statist
and tutelary mentality of its military founders, as well as their
deep distrust for civilian politics. Even after sixteen
liberalizing amendments since 1987, it has not been possible to
completely liquidate this illiberal spirit, hence Turkey's need for
a totally new, liberal, and fully democratic constitution. The
author analyzes in detail the search for such a constitution and
the current constitutional debates.
